SPECIALISATION IN MIDWIFERY 2 7 cr KäER2
OBJECTIVES
- Students will know how to plan, provide, document and evaluate nursing as multiprofessional team members for pregnant and postpartum women, healthy newborns, newborns requiring intensive care and gynaecological patients.
- Students will learn to provide advice, guidance and treatment to patients and their family members in questions regarding care, pharmacotherapy, nutrition, exercise and hygiene in the field of sexual and reproductive health and midwifery.
- Students will comply with the ethics of midwifery and the applicable guidelines and legislation.
- Students will know how to support the patient’s empowerment.
- Students will master aseptic techniques.
- Students will learn to use the ward’s applications for electronic documentation and to document key issues in the database.

Content

Contents
- The study units are practical training units that meet the requirements of the EU/2005 directives.
- Midwifery training in units providing nursing for pregnant and postpartum women, healthy newborns, newborns requiring intensive care and gynaecological patients

Student workload

STUDENT´S TASKS AND DUTIES:
- setting goals for practical training and uploading those to Sopro Online-application at the end of the first week of practical training
- mid-term evaluation discussion with supervisor and written report of that discussion to Sopro Online-application
- final evaluation discussion with supervisor and written report of that discussion to Sopro Online-application
- reporting working hours to Sopro Online-application
STUDENT´S WORKLOAD:
- 7 credits = 189 hours
